Question Missing green I button?

Why can't we arm "Input Only Monitoring" right on the individual channel strips like in PTHD?

Input monitoring is a HD only feature. Use HD and you get it. If I remember correctly, it has (at least originally) been a hardware dependent feature so that's not just a marketing decision. And yes, it's a great little feature...

If you told me HEAT was hardware dependent I would have believed you

But this little button? Every other native DAW (I know it's a tried phrase) has this feature. In a typical Pro Tools workflow (e.g. record to tracks instead off bounce) it's even more important because it helps compensate for the lack of offline bounce. Current problems with Input monitoring (latency etc.) could also be cured with this function.

I can understand the input monitoring function being dependent on hardware for actual live inputs. But I can't understand why it is not available for internal routing... like printing stems, etc. Hopefully in the future...
